你查询的IP:[122.51.15.12]  地理位置:中国–上海–上海

最新查询125.62.0.88 121.68.113.197 221.199.20.76 117.106.15.105 218.192.237.51 119.4.125.215 203.223.230.249 58.14.93.26 124.29.70.128 122.51.15.12 121.55.131.82 117.103.128.120 122.102.220.48 219.82.232.205 119.57.69.155 210.14.112.39 202.70.73.91 202.123.96.91 202.38.150.55 203.134.240.75 124.72.47.215 119.2.99.204 121.192.145.91 118.89.178.213 202.189.80.52 202.70.107.208 125.208.44.83 202.122.64.195 117.40.225.112 203.130.32.48 119.108.139.123